I … WebbOrder of Draw for a Capillary Puncture: Proper collection of tubes when. performing a capillary puncture is as follows: 1. Gas tubes (must warm the site before collecting the specimen) 2. Slides. 3. EDTA - purple top tube. 4. Heparin – light or dark green top tube. 5. Serum – red top or amber tube with red top. Procedure for Capillary ...

WebbHowever, Sodium Fluoride is also a preservative, being an antiglycolytic agent. This is why it is drawn as the last anticoagulant. This prevents the cells from metabolizing the glucose in the sample. Useful for glucose testing. No. Tube Type Determinations 442192 442265 442194 Blood Cultures Aerobic followed by anaerobic - if insufficient blood for … WebbCLSI (Clinical and Laboratory Standards Institute) lists the order of draw as follows: 1. Blood culture tube 2. Coagulation tube (eg, blue closure) 3. Serum tube with or without clot activator, with or without gel (eg, red closure) 4. Heparin tube with or without gel plasma separator (eg, green closure) 5.
